1. A variable transmittance window system of a vehicle, comprising:

  • at least one variable transmittance window;

    at least one energy harvesting device configured to generate electrical power;

    at least one energy storage device configured to be charged by the electrical power;

    window control circuitry configured to be powered by a power supply of the vehicle and at least one of the at least one energy harvesting device and the at least one energy storage device, the window control circuitry having processing circuitry and driver circuitry, the driver circuitry configured to receive control information from the processing circuitry to control a transmittance state of the at least one variable transmittance window;

    timer circuitry configured to control the supply of electrical power from at least one of the at least one energy harvesting device and the at least one energy storage device to the driver circuit until the expiration of a predetermined time period, wherein the timer circuitry is triggered to start timing of the predetermined time period upon the window control circuitry detecting that power is no longer being supplied from the power supply of the vehicle, and wherein the timer circuitry is configured to direct the driver circuitry to maintain the at least one variable transmittance window in at least a partially darkened state for the predetermined time period after power is no longer supplied by the vehicle;

    dropout detection circuitry for storing a charge on a dropout energy storage device while power is being supplied to the window control circuitry; and

    master control circuitry to monitor the window control circuitry.
